November 23,2020
The Clean Water Institute of Calvin University certifies that it is possible and expected thatSawyer tap water filters can filter over 500 gallons of water in less than 24 hours. We base this conclusion on experimental evidence collected wherein all three filters tested were each able to filter over 500 gallons of water in less than twelve hours. As these three filters were out of their original packaging, we conclude that it is reasonable to expect that any Sawyer tap filter will likewise be capable of such capacity.
This certification does not claim that all Sawyer filters under all conditions will be able to filter 500 gallons of water in less than 24 hours. If the filter is not used as prescribed by the instructions, or if the water is sufficiently dirty, or if the water pressure is too low, or if the tap diameter is too small, then it may not be possible to filter 500 gallons in less than 24 hours. Our tests were conducted with municipal tap water, on a 20 mm (outer diameter) tap, and with sufficient water pressure to achieve at least 5 gallons per minute of flow.
